The document discusses Irish/EU legal requirements for operating websites, focusing on consumer protection rules such as the Consumer Rights Directive. It highlights obligations to provide specific pre-contractual information, include withdrawal (cooling-off) rights, and set out remedies for consumers.
AppleCare+ is typically sold online and involves consumer contracting terms, so these general consumer-protection and e-commerce/consumer-rights disclosures could affect how Apple (and its sellers) present pricing, cancellation/withdrawal terms, complaint/remedy processes, and consumer-facing terms. While it’s less likely to directly mandate warranty coverage for devices, it can materially affect the marketing, checkout disclosures, and return/cancellation handling for AppleCare+ policies in Ireland.
